Foundation Footer Installation in Fort Worth, TX
Foundation footer installation is a crucial service for property owners planning new construction or needing reinforcement for existing structures. This process involves installing a concrete or masonry footer at the base of a building's foundation to provide stability and support. It is commonly used in projects such as home additions, basement renovations, or when addressing uneven settling of a structure. Understanding the importance of proper footer placement and material selection can help property owners ensure their building's foundation remains durable and resistant to shifting or cracking over time.
Before requesting foundation footer installation, property owners typically want to know about the scope of work, including the size and depth of footers needed for their specific project. Factors such as soil conditions, load requirements, and local building codes influence the installation process. Clear communication about these aspects can help homeowners prepare for the project and ensure that the footer installation will effectively support the structure, minimizing potential issues related to settling or foundation movement in the future.

Foundation Footer Installation Questions
What is foundation footer installation? It involves placing supporting footings beneath a building’s foundation to ensure stability and prevent settling.
When is footer installation necessary? It is typically needed during new construction or when reinforcing an existing foundation that shows signs of shifting.
What types of projects require footer installation? Projects such as building new structures, adding extensions, or repairing foundation issues often need footer installation.
What should property owners consider before installation? Ensuring proper soil assessment and planning for load requirements helps achieve a stable and durable foundation.
